Location Situated high in the Chiltern Hills, Thorne Barton Hall lies within beautiful, mature grounds and has outstanding views over the wooded valleys to the west. The Hall is situated near the market town of Berkhamsted which provides good local amenities including a variety of shops including a Waitrose and Marks & Spencer Simply Food, a selection of excellent schools, restaurants, numerous cafes and public houses. Daily amenities can also be found in nearby Chesham and Amersham, each about 3 miles away. The property is within the catchment area for local Buckinghamshire Grammar Schools including Chesham Grammar School, Dr Challoner s Grammar School for boys in Amersham and High School for girls in Little Chalfont. The renowned Berkhamsted School for Boys and Girls from the ages of 3-18 is within three miles. Communications are excellent by both road and rail. There is a train station in Berkhamsted with a direct service into London Euston taking approximately 31 minutes. A mainline station in Amersham, only 3.5 miles away, offers a direct and frequent service into London Marylebone from 39 minutes. Chesham Underground Station is just over a mile away from Thorne Barton Hall and is served by the Metropolitan line. Heathrow Airport is 28 miles distant. There are a number of golf courses nearby including Chesham & Leyhill Golf Club (9 holes) and Berkhamsted and Ashridge Golf Clubs.
The property Constructed of handsome stuccoed elevations under a pitched slate roof, Thorne Barton Hall is an elegant family home of Victorian origins. More recently, a substantial garage wing has been added with further accommodation above. Internally the house combines light and spacious reception rooms with comfortable bedroom accommodation on the first floor. Of particular note is the drawing room which has beautiful proportions and like all the principal reception rooms, good high ceilings. The drawing room is centred on an attractive open fireplace and enjoys outstanding views over the gardens, grounds and the Chiltern Hills beyond. On the first floor the bedrooms are all light and airy. There is currently a separate, self-contained flat which could be incorporated back into the principal accommodation, if required. The garage extension has provided an extensively large first floor room currently used for storage but suitable for a full sized snooker table.
Gardens and grounds Outside, the gardens and grounds provide a charming, tranquil setting studded with a selection of specimen deciduous and evergreen trees. An ornamental pond provides an attractive focal point, beyond which is the all-weather tennis court. To the rear and side of the house is a further area of well-maintained lawn with a magnificent copper beech tree, together with the swimming pool set in a paved surround. There is a range of timber clad outbuildings providing useful storage for garden machinery situated to the south of the house with a concrete hard standing. The gravelled driveway leads to a large parking and turning area to the front of the house.
